Cape Leveque ( is the northernmost tip of the Dampier Peninsula in the Kimberley region of Western Australia. Cape Leveque is 220 km (via the Cape Leveque Road) north of Broome and is remote having few facilities. Nevertheless, the Cape's sandy beaches are attracting an increasing number of visitors.
A 13 metres tall lighthouse was erected at Cape Leveque in 1912. Its light characteristic is a group of three flashes that occurs ever twenty seconds whereby the light source emits from a focal plane of 43 m.[1] The lighthouse marks the western entrance of King Sound.
